【题目】 DNA is the whole“ map” of the human body. It is something that all humans have, and it tells the body what to do. DNA is the reason that we look like our parents, because we get some of their DNA to make our own.
People have been trying to understand the human body for a long time. In 1860, Mr. Mendel discovered why we look the same as other people in our family. It is because of small things called“ genes” (基因)in our body. In 1953, two scientists, Watson and Crick, found out that genes are really messages. They're written in the DNA with a special language.
In 1961, another two scientists found the first" word" that they could understand in that language. It shows how DNA tells the cell(细胞)to build its parts. So far, scientists have found all the words in the DNA map, but we still don't understand what they all do. By understanding what just one“ word” means, we can help to save people from several illnesses. So the more we understand, the more doctors will be able to do.
Most people hope that this can help to make better medicine to help sick people. Other people worry that when we learn more“ word” and find out more information, we will use it in the wrong way. Just to make people more attractive, or stop sick people getting jobs.
